Latest Patents

Monroe's singular patent, titled "System and method for tufting multiple fabrics," introduces a sophisticated solution for creating multiple patterned, tufted articles. This innovative tufting machine consists of a series of distinct sections, each designed to independently produce specific tufted patterns. The system utilizes programmed control to customize the patterns for each tufted article, signifying a major advancement in both efficiency and creativity in textile production.
